Pat White Quarterback or Receiver
Miami Dolphins Find a Gem
Pat White of West Virginia University went drafted in the second round of the 2009 NFL Draft to the Miami Dolphins with the 44th pick overall. Pat White wants to be a quarterback at the NFL level, but many doubter's say he doesn't have the size. Pat is out to prove those doubter's wrong again since his collegiate days when everyone said he couldn't be a quarterback.Pat White came to West Virginia as a quarterback where every other team wanted him as a wide receiver. He originally committed to LSU Tigers, but had second thoughts because West Virginia was going to give him a shot at quarterback. Pat was an immediate all-star at WV and left the school breaking WV and NCAA records as nobody has in quite awhile. Pat White is the only quarterback in college to win four consecutive bowl games. His passing in the 2009 bowl game against North Carolina sealed the deal and he proved to the world that he can step up in the pocket and deliver the ball to his receivers.
The Miami Dolphins have themselves a gem because Pat White gives them versatility to be used as a quarterback with speed or line up as a receiver in a slot formation to create with his legs. Pat White will probably see time as a kick returner as well. The versatility of White will give the Dolphins more options and expand their playbook. This should allow them to stretch the field with the defense and allow them to put more points on the scoreboard.
Pat White excelled at the combines and outperformed every other quarterback in just about all stats. However, based on his size some scouts felt like he couldn't be an every down quarterback. Some teams wanted him to work out as wide receiver which he didn't because he said I want to be a quarterback.
